[QUOTE="scathe, post: 787062, member: 81672"] I'd say go for NTFS-3G ... i use it and works fine It adds the ntfs filesystem capabilities to your mac, in your Disk Utility you have the option to partition disks in NTFS and when u plug in an ntfs disk, it mounts just like anything else I had the same problem like you, except i needed to connect a Ex2 disk (for that i used e2fsprogs) Now i have an external usb disk with NTFS on it and i can share files easily with all my windows friends u can get ntfs-3f @ [url=http://www.ntfs-3g.org]NTFS-3G: Stable Read/Write NTFS Driver[/url] I think you also need MacFUSE to install third party filesystems to your system ... get it @ [url=http://code.google.com/p/macfuse/]macfuse - Google Code[/url] [/QUOTE]
